Air Liquide Europe Business Services (ALEBS) was created in 2019 in Lisbon, Portugal to provide financial services for Air Liquide European entities. In 4 years it expanded to over 400 employees across 3 office locations – Lisbon, Tomar and Guarda. The geographical scope was extended to include, besides European affiliates, also entities in Africa, Middle East and India. The operational scope now includes not just Finance, but also Human Resources.
